There is a race present where the DWC3 runtime resume runs in parallel
to the UDC unbind sequence. This will eventually lead to a possible
scenario where we are enabling the run/stop bit, without a valid
composition defined.
Thread#1 (handling UDC unbind):
usb_gadget_remove_driver()
-->usb_gadget_disconnect()
-->dwc3_gadget_pullup(0)
--> continue UDC unbind sequence
-->Thread#2 is running in parallel here
Thread#2 (handing next cable connect)
__dwc3_set_mode()
-->pm_runtime_get_sync()
-->dwc3_gadget_resume()
-->dwc->gadget_driver is NOT NULL yet
-->dwc3_gadget_run_stop(1)
--> _dwc3gadget_start()
...
Fix this by tracking the pullup disable routine, and avoiding resuming
of the DWC3 gadget. Once the UDC is re-binded, that will trigger the
pullup enable routine, which would handle enabling the DWC3 gadget.

The USBDEVFS_CONTROL and USBDEVFS_BULK ioctls invoke
usb_start_wait_urb(), which contains an uninterruptible wait with a
user-specified timeout value. If timeout value is very large and the
device being accessed does not respond in a reasonable amount of time,
the kernel will complain about "Task X blocked for more than N
seconds", as found in testing by syzbot:
INFO: task syz-executor.0:8700 blocked for more than 143 seconds.
Not tainted 5.14.0-rc7-syzkaller #0
"echo 0 > /proc/sys/kernel/hung_task_timeout_secs" disables this message.
task:syz-executor.0 state:D stack:23192 pid: 8700 ppid: 8455 flags:0x00004004
Call Trace:
context_switch kernel/sched/core.c:4681 [inline]
__schedule+0xc07/0x11f0 kernel/sched/core.c:5938
schedule+0x14b/0x210 kernel/sched/core.c:6017
schedule_timeout+0x98/0x2f0 kernel/time/timer.c:1857
do_wait_for_common+0x2da/0x480 kernel/sched/completion.c:85
__wait_for_common kernel/sched/completion.c:106 [inline]
wait_for_common kernel/sched/completion.c:117 [inline]
wait_for_completion_timeout+0x46/0x60 kernel/sched/completion.c:157
usb_start_wait_urb+0x167/0x550 drivers/usb/core/message.c:63
do_proc_bulk+0x978/0x1080 drivers/usb/core/devio.c:1236
proc_bulk drivers/usb/core/devio.c:1273 [inline]
usbdev_do_ioctl drivers/usb/core/devio.c:2547 [inline]
usbdev_ioctl+0x3441/0x6b10 drivers/usb/core/devio.c:2713
...
To fix this problem, this patch replaces usbfs's calls to
usb_control_msg() and usb_bulk_msg() with special-purpose code that
does essentially the same thing (as recommended in the comment for
usb_start_wait_urb()), except that it always uses a killable wait and
it uses GFP_KERNEL rather than GFP_NOIO.

For Isochronous endpoints, the SS companion descriptor's
wBytesPerInterval field is required to reserve bus time in order
to transmit the required payload during the service interval.
If left at 0, the UAC2 function is unable to transact data on its
playback or capture endpoints in SuperSpeed mode.
Since f_uac2 currently does not support any bursting this value can
be exactly equal to the calculated wMaxPacketSize.
Tested with Windows 10 as a host.

It has been observed with certain PCIe USB cards (like Inateck connected
to AM64 EVM or J7200 EVM) that as soon as the primary roothub is
registered, port status change is handled even before xHC is running
leading to cold plug USB devices not detected. For such cases, registering
both the root hubs along with the second HCD is required. Add support for
deferring roothub registration in usb_add_hcd(), so that both primary and
secondary roothubs are registered along with the second HCD.

According USB spec each ISOC transaction should be performed in a
designated for that transaction interval. On bus errors or delays
in operating system scheduling of client software can result in no
packet being transferred for a (micro)frame. An error indication
should be returned as status to the client software in such a case.
Current implementation in case of missed/dropped interval send same
data in next possible interval instead of reporting missed isoc.
This fix complete requests with -ENODATA if interval elapsed.
HSOTG core in BDMA and Slave modes haven't HW support for
(micro)frames tracking, this is why SW should care about tracking
of (micro)frames. Because of that method and consider operating
system scheduling delays, added few additional checking's of elapsed
target (micro)frame:
1. Immediately before enabling EP to start transfer.
2. With any transfer completion interrupt.
3. With incomplete isoc in/out interrupt.
4. With EP disabled interrupt because of incomplete transfer.
5. With OUT token received while EP disabled interrupt (for OUT
transfers).
6. With NAK replied to IN token interrupt (for IN transfers).
As part of ISOC flow, additionally fixed 'current' and 'target' frame
calculation functions. In HS mode SOF limits provided by DSTS register
is 0x3fff, but in non HS mode this limit is 0x7ff.
Tested by internal tool which also using for dwc3 testing.

After we start to do core soft reset while usb role switch,
the phy init is invoked at every switch to device mode, but
its counter part de-init is missing, this causes the actual
phy init can not be done when we really want to re-init phy
like system resume, because the counter maintained by phy
core is not 0. considering phy init is actually redundant for
role switch, so move out the phy init from core soft reset to
dwc3 core init where is the only place required.

For DEV_VER_V3 version there exist race condition between clearing
ep_sts.EP_STS_TRBERR and setting ep_cmd.EP_CMD_DRDY bit.
Setting EP_CMD_DRDY will be ignored by controller when
EP_STS_TRBERR is set. So, between these two instructions we have
a small time gap in which the EP_STSS_TRBERR can be set. In such case
the transfer will not start after setting doorbell.

This loop is supposed to loop until if reads something other than
CS_IDST or until it times out after 30,000 attempts. But because of
the || vs && bug, it will never time out and instead it will loop a
minimum of 30,000 times.
This bug is quite old but the code is only used in USB_DEVICE_TEST_MODE
so it probably doesn't affect regular usage.

The patch increases the bitshift in feedback frequency
calculation with EP-OUT bInterval value.
Tests have revealed that Win10 and OSX UAC2 drivers require
the feedback frequency to be based on the actual packet
interval instead of on the USB2 microframe. Otherwise they
ignore the feedback value. Linux snd-usb-audio driver
detects the applied bitshift automatically.

As noted in the "Deprecated Interfaces, Language Features, Attributes,
and Conventions" documentation [1], size calculations (especially
multiplication) should not be performed in memory allocator (or similar)
function arguments due to the risk of them overflowing. This could lead
to values wrapping around and a smaller allocation being made than the
caller was expecting. Using those allocations could lead to linear
overflows of heap memory and other misbehaviors.
So, use the struct_size() helper to do the arithmetic instead of the
argument "size + count * size" in the kzalloc() function.
